| | Rittal Liquid Cooling Package (LCP) Demonstration Compared to their room-level cooling counterparts, closed couple cooling solutions are designed to cool data center servers and IT equipment more efficiently by taking hot air directly from a hot aisle or the rear of racks, thus increasing the cooling-unit's capacity and reducing the fan power to supply cool air to data center. Rittal Liquid cooling Package (LCP) is a closed couple solution that was developed to remove high levels of heat from server enclosures using air/water heat exchanger. The result is a uniform, effective and affordable cooling solution for severs and IT equipment.

Rittal LCP systems are available in three configurations to tackle the exact heat load needs of your particular data center:
LCP Standard Designed to be installed next to an 80" (2000 mm) high by 40"/48" (1000/1200 mm) deep TS8 server cabinet, the LCP Standard can accommodate up to three air/water exchanger modules that can be hotswapped if needed. When fully loaded with three air/water exchanger modules the LCP Standard can provide up to 68,243 BTU (20KW) of useful cooling with a maximum air volume of 1766 cfm (3000 m3/hr). Don't have an immediate need for that much heat removal? Start with one exchanger module then add more as needed. |  | LCP Plus Using the same footprint and basic design as the Standard, the LCP Plus includes six fan modules that work in concert with the included heat exchanger to increase the useful cooling capacity to 95,540 BTU (28 kW). The LCP Plus is designed for cabinets 80" (2000 mm) high by 48" (1200 mm) deep and has a maximum air volume of 2825 cfm (4800 m3/hr). The LCP Plus (and LCP Standard) can be bayed to a single cabinet or between two enclosures. It is also possible to put a pair of LCPs on either side of especially hot cabinets for applications where extreme heat loads are present. |  | LCP Extend Ideal for retrofitting, the LCP Extend is installed on the rear door of problem racks. The LCP Extend can be ordered for use on cabinets from other manufacturers. Already using Rittal cabinets? The unit comes mounted into the proper replacement rear door - just swap it out. |  |
